Over the last ten years, many goldsmiths and jewellery designers have been inspired by jewelry of the ancient world, and have drawn upon classical loop-in-loop chains to create contemporary jewelry designs. This text examines the designs.

Jean Reist Stark has been a goldsmith and teacher for over 30 years. She co-founded the Kulicke-Stark Academy of Jewelry in New York City, and has taught at the Parsons School of Design. Ms Stark currently teaches workshops around the USA and makes jewellery for contemporaries using ancient techniques. Her work is exhibited in museums and galleries around the USA. Josephine Reist Smith is a retired Professor of Biological Sciences.
